We currently have an exciting opportunity for someone to join our multi awarding winning Procurement function as an Assistant Procurement Analyst working on the Coventry Online Goods and Services (COGS) Help Desk. COGS is the Society’s Source to Pay and Contract Management application and an integral part of the Society’s procurement process. This really is a fantastic opportunity for someone that is looking to expand their skills and knowledge within the society and gain some real procurement experience and insight!

In the role you’ll provide 1st line functional and operational support to the CBS COGS user community and to CBS 3rd party suppliers for the COGS system. You’ll investigate, diagnose and retain ownership of the calls until a resolution is confirmed and support the end-to-end procurement process.

You’ll perform detailed, in depth trend analysis on faults, issues, or problems in order to pro-actively intervene and improve service. In addition you will produce and manage reports for procurement and the wider Society; therefore you will need to be highly analytical with good attention to detail and the ability to design, build and maintain management information reporting. You’ll have excellent problem solving skills with the ability to articulate a plan, develop and execute new working tools, track and measures results.

About You

You’ll have proven experience working within a fast paced customer service environment ideally working on a help desk or similar. The ability to communicate with stakeholders at all levels is essential as you will provide support to the wider business. Experience using Microsoft packages, specifically excel is mandatory with experience of P2P or ERP systems being preferred although it is not essential (training will be given).
